Dead Tree Removal in San Jose, CA

Dead tree removal services involve the safe and efficient removal of trees that are dead, severely damaged, or pose a risk to nearby structures and landscaping. This process typically includes assessing the condition of the tree, planning the safest way to dismantle or extract it, and then using appropriate equipment to remove the tree and debris from the property. Projects often cover situations such as trees showing signs of disease, those with extensive decay, or trees that have become hazards due to storm damage or age. Homeowners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, potential impacts on the landscape, and any necessary preparations before the removal process begins.

Property owners considering dead tree removal should be aware of the importance of professional assessment to determine whether removal is necessary and to ensure safety during the process. It’s helpful to know if the tree is close to structures, power lines, or other trees, as these factors can influence the removal approach. Additionally, understanding the potential for stump grinding or landscape restoration afterward can help in planning the project. Clear communication about the extent of the work and any property considerations can support a smooth and effective removal process.

Dead Tree Removal Questions

Why remove dead trees from a property? Dead trees can pose safety hazards, attract pests, and affect the overall appearance of the landscape.

What signs indicate a tree needs removal? Symptoms include dead or dying branches, discoloration, fungal growth, and leaning or instability.

Is dead tree removal disruptive to the surrounding landscape? Proper planning ensures minimal impact, with careful removal that preserves nearby plants and structures.
